The XCF08PFG48C is a configuration PROM (programmable read-only memory) from Xilinx, specifically designed to store the configuration data for Xilinx FPGAs (Field-Programmable Gate Arrays). It serves as a non-volatile memory, enabling the FPGA to be configured automatically upon power-up, allowing it to perform its designed functions. This PROM is part of the Platform Flash series, known for its reliability and performance.

Features
- 8 Mbit (8,388,608 bits) storage capacity.
- Low power consumption.
- Fast configuration download time.
- 48-pin Plastic Fine-Pitch Gull-Wing (PFG) package.
- 3.3V operating voltage.
- JTAG programming interface.
- Endurance of at least 20,000 program/erase cycles.
- Data retention of at least 20 years.

Additional Details
The XCF08PFG48C is programmed through a standard JTAG interface, typically using Xilinx's iMPACT programming tool. It’s designed to be seamlessly compatible with Xilinx FPGAs, ensuring reliable operation. Its high endurance and data retention make it a robust solution for demanding applications. The PFG package provides a small footprint for dense board designs. Operating temperature is within the industrial range.
